Charlie Chan in Honolulu Synopsis

While Charlie is distracted with the birth of his first grandchild, son Jimmy impersonates his father in order to investigate a murder aboard a freighter in the harbor.

Charlie Chan in Honolulu (1938) is a mystery, crime, comedy and thriller film directed by H. Bruce Humberstone, released on December 30, 1938 with a runtime of 1h 7m. It stars Sidney Toler, Phyllis Brooks, Victor Sen Yung and Eddie Collins. Viewers rate it 6.5 out of 10 across 22 ratings.

This opens up with the most anachronistic scene you're ever likely to see in a "Charlie Chan" film. Him, mama and his thirteen (is that a lucky number?) all around the dinner table excitedly awaiting the arrival of the first grandchild.
